BARDGETT, Judge.

The collector of revenue of the City of St. Louis, Missouri, instituted suit for foreclosure of delinquent tax liens against parcel No. 17-143. The suit was brought pursuant to the Municipal Land Reutilization Law, sec. 92.700, et seq., RSMo Supp. 1975. Harvey F. Euge (hereinafter defendant), the record owner of the property, answered and alleged that the tax liens were illegal because they were excessive...
